Pavilion Sealing in Redmond, WA
Pavilion sealing services involve applying protective coatings to the surfaces of pavilions, pergolas, and similar outdoor structures to prevent water infiltration, weather damage, and deterioration. This service is commonly requested for projects such as restoring older pavilions, maintaining new installations, or preparing structures for seasonal changes. Property owners typically want to understand the types of sealants used, the longevity of the treatment, and how sealing can help extend the lifespan of their outdoor structures. Proper sealing can also improve the appearance of the pavilion, making it easier to clean and maintain.
Before requesting pavilion sealing, property owners often seek information about the scope of the work, including which surfaces will be treated and whether additional repairs or surface preparation are needed beforehand. It's also helpful to understand the recommended maintenance schedule to keep the structure protected over time. Clarifying these details can ensure the sealing project meets expectations and provides long-lasting protection for outdoor pavilions and similar structures.

Common Pavilion Sealing Jobs
Pavilion sealing - sealing gaps and joints around pavilion structures to prevent water intrusion.
Deck sealing - applying protective sealants to extend the lifespan of pavilion decks.
Roof sealing - sealing roof penetrations and seams to prevent leaks and water damage.
Foundation sealing - sealing cracks and joints to protect pavilion foundations from moisture intrusion.
Wall sealing - sealing exterior walls to improve weather resistance and energy efficiency.
Window and door sealing - sealing around openings to enhance insulation and reduce drafts.
Pavilion Sealing Questions
What is pavilion sealing? Pavilion sealing involves applying a protective coating to prevent water infiltration and damage to pavilion structures.
When should a pavilion be sealed? Sealing is recommended when signs of weathering, cracking, or water leaks appear in the pavilion’s surface.
What materials are used for pavilion sealing? Sealants typically include waterproof coatings, sealants, or paints designed for outdoor wood and metal surfaces.
How does sealing extend the life of a pavilion? Proper sealing helps prevent moisture damage, wood rot, and corrosion, preserving the pavilion’s appearance and stability.
